Full Crawl Space Encapsulation System
A full system installs a 20-mil vapor barrier on floor and walls, seals foundation vents, adds a dehumidifier, and may include drainage when needed.
This combination is what Nashville's clay soil, humidity, and pre-2000 open-vent construction make necessary for lasting moisture control.
Cost: $5,000-$15,000 depending on size, condition, and required prep work.
Vapor Barrier Installation
20-mil reinforced polyethylene covers the ground and crawl space walls.
This prevents soil moisture from evaporating into the crawl space year-round.
Most effective when combined with vent sealing and mechanical dehumidification.
Crawl Space Dehumidifier Installation
A commercial-grade unit maintains humidity below 55% RH -- the threshold where mold and wood rot begin.
Cost: $1,200-$2,500 installed.
Required for code-compliant unvented crawl spaces per IRC R408.3.
Vent Sealing
Foundation vents are sealed when converting to a closed crawl space system.
A permit from Metro Nashville Codes Administration is required per IRC R408.3.
Crawl Space Mold Remediation
Existing mold is addressed before encapsulation begins.
Mold on floor joists or subfloor is treated and removed before the vapor barrier is installed.
Crawl Space Insulation
Insulation is installed on crawl space walls -- not subfloor joists -- in an encapsulated system.
Tennessee 2018 IECC Climate Zone 4 requires R-19 minimum for floors.
Closed-cell spray foam or rigid board on the walls is typical.
Sump Pump Installation
Required when standing water or groundwater intrusion is present before encapsulation can begin.
Cost: $1,000-$1,500 installed.
